Day Trading Basics
Day trading is the practice of buying and selling financial instruments within the same trading day. It's a high-risk, high-reward strategy that requires a deep understanding of the market. In "Day Trading and Swing Trading the Currency Market" by Kathy Lien, you'll find a comprehensive guide to the basics of day trading, focusing on the forex market.

Lien covers topics like risk management, technical analysis, and trading strategies. She also provides real-life examples to illustrate her points, making the content engaging and practical.
Day Trading Psychology
Day trading isn't just about understanding the market; it's also about understanding yourself. The psychology of day trading is as important as the technical aspects. In "Trading in the Zone" by Mark Douglas, you'll delve into the mental game of trading.

Douglas argues that the biggest obstacle to successful trading is the trader themselves. He provides practical advice on how to overcome fear, greed, and other emotions that can sabotage your trading. This book is a must-read for anyone looking to improve their trading mindset.

Scalping
Scalping is a day trading strategy that focuses on profiting from small price changes, usually in highly liquid markets. In "Scalping: A Complete Guide" by James Chen, you'll learn everything you need to know about this strategy.


















Chen covers topics like scalping techniques, risk management, and how to choose the right market for scalping. He also provides practical tips on how to develop a successful scalping strategy.
Range Trading
Range trading is a strategy that involves buying and selling securities within a specific price range. In "Range Trading: A Complete Guide" by John Person, you'll learn how to identify and trade within these ranges.
Person covers topics like range identification, risk management, and how to develop a range trading strategy. He also provides real-life examples to illustrate his points, making the content engaging and practical.
